Message type: E = Error
Message class: /SSB/CORE -
Message number: 446
Message text: Unable to delete default value of tile &1

- Unable to delete default value of tile &1 ?The SAP error message
/SSB/CORE446 Unable to delete default value of tile &1
typically occurs in the context of SAP Fiori or SAP Business Technology Platform (BTP) applications, particularly when dealing with the configuration of tiles in the SAP Fiori Launchpad.Cause:
This error usually arises when there is an attempt to delete a default value associated with a tile that is either:
- In Use: The tile is currently being used in a role or by a user, and therefore, its default value cannot be deleted.
- System Restrictions: There may be system restrictions or settings that prevent the deletion of default values for certain tiles.
- Configuration Issues: There might be inconsistencies or issues in the configuration of the tile or the associated application.
Solution:
To resolve this error, you can try the following steps:
Check Tile Usage:
- Ensure that the tile is not currently assigned to any roles or users. If it is, you may need to remove it from those roles or users before attempting to delete the default value.
Review Configuration:
- Go to the Fiori Launchpad Designer and check the configuration of the tile. Ensure that there are no dependencies or settings that prevent the deletion of the default value.
Use Transaction Codes:
- If you have access to the backend, you can use transaction codes like
LPD_CUST
orPFCG
to manage roles and tiles. Check if the tile is linked to any roles and remove it if necessary.Check for System Restrictions:
- Consult with your SAP Basis or Security team to ensure there are no system-level restrictions that prevent the deletion of default values.
Consult Documentation:
-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ific version of your SAP system for any known issues or additional troubleshooting steps.
Contact SAP Support:
- If the issue persists after trying the above steps, consider reaching out to SAP Support for further assistance. Provide them with the error message and any relevant details about your system configuration.
